12-17-2009, 12:18 AM
the larger filters are for the longitude a4/passat since they have smaller oil capacity. If you have a crossover pipe still in place, its a tight fit. They are all oem fiters. Im doing mine this friday and advance has 5qts Castrol Syntec and purolator filter for $25. They oil alone is $35

I realized when I went to change the oil on the Lumina (beater) that the filter I bought (looked it up in the book at the parts store) was bigger than the one that was on the car already. Researched it and it's pretty commonly used by GM 3800 guys to allow 5qt oil capacity - and man it was really nice just dumping a whole 5 quarts into the engine without thinking about the oil capacity. I say a bigger filter is a worthwhile upgrade, saves you the hassle of filling and checking the dipstick and having leftover oil sitting around.
